How painful is getting a dental implant?

The point is, you should not have any pain when you get dental implants. You should also not have a lot of discomfort throughout the recovery. During the procedure you will be completely anesthetized; In the days following Tylenol® or other over-the-counter products, products may be sufficient to resolve pain in the area due to sutures.

Do teeth implants hurt?

This is really the answer to your question, “do dental implants hurt?” Local anesthesia will numb the nerves around the dental implant area. With anesthetized nerves, you can expect not to feel pain during the dental implant procedure. Sometimes you may feel pressured, but it should not cause discomfort.

How much do dental implants cost in 2020?

Single Dental Implant In cases where a single dental implant is needed, it can cost about $ 1,000 to $ 3,000. However, the distance and crown can add an additional $ 500 to $ 3,000. The total expected cost is usually between $ 1,500 and $ 6,000.

How many years does a dental implant last?

How long do dental implants last? With regular brushing and flossing, the implant screw itself can last a lifetime, provided that the patient receives regular dental check-ups every 6 months. However, the crown usually lasts only 10 to 15 years before it may need a replacement due to wear and tear.

How long does a dental implant procedure take?

Implant Surgery Your dentist will place the titanium implant in the jawbone, just below the gums. This operation usually takes about 1-2 hours for each implant to be placed. After this step is completed, most dentists will wait for 3 months before the final restoration of the tooth replacement.
